Originally Posted by Mmmaxx
yeah looks sweet, how did you get the Levoc shifter to sit so low? mine seems to sit like 2 inch higher than yours does, and when i tried to put mine lower it pressed the shift button down so that it was a "free" shift between all gears.

Gotta cut down the stock shift rod and cut down the smaller rod that's inside that so the button still works the same. Ex. If you cut the stock rod down 2", cut the inner rod down 2" as well, keep the same proportion.
